POSITION SUMMARY: We have an exciting opportunity to join our team as a Interpreter-LAS Program. In this role, the successful candidate Responsible for the provision of spoken language interpreting services to limited- English- proficient (LEP) patients/families and health system staff. Assists with the scheduling, dispatching and managing of spoken language interpreting services.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
Demonstrates knowledge of the organizations service standards and incorporates them into the performance of duties. Provides spoken language interpreting services for patients/families and staff. Adheres to the Code of Ethics as put forth by the National Council on Interpreting in Health Care (NCIHC). Educates staff on how to access, contact and schedule interpreting services. Educates staff on the appropriate and available use of interpreters and translation services (including provision of sight translations). Provides non-medical, non-clinical translations when appropriate. Recognizes limitations of providing translated documents and defers to qualified medical translators when indicated. Provides cultural brokering to patients/families and staff as needed. Assists with scheduling, dispatching and managing spoken language interpreting services, while communicating with staff, freelance and agency interpreters as needed. Follows-up and intervenes directly with areas/units when scheduling conflicts and/or issues arise. Demonstrates excellent communication (both written and verbal) and customer service skills with all levels of health system staff and patients (both in person and via telephone/email). Reports concerns and/or conflicts to Program Manager accordingly. Respects and maintains confidentiality of all patient, physician, staff and hospital related information. Utilizes health system and community resources for professional development and keeps current on changes in the medical interpreter profession. M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
To qualify you must have a Must have a Bachelors degree in a related field or a certificate of completion from an interpreter training program by an accredited institution of no less than 40 hours. Possesses a minimum of 2 to 3 years of medical interpreting experience. Has good analytical skills to make decisions based on clinical implications. Highly proficient in use of MS Office. Detail-oriented and ability to multi-task. Good interpersonal, organizational, written and verbal communication, teamwork and customer service skills. Verbal and written fluency in Spanish, Chinese (Cantonese and Mandarin), or Arabic required. P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S: Preferred certification as a medical interpreter through National Board Certification or Certification Commission for HealthCare Interpreters. Previous experience providing translations of written materials preferred. Basic knowledge of Excel.
